Was changing the bulbs in my map lights, put the last one in, and they all died. Bulbs are still good. Im not getting power to them. Is there a fuse for just the map lights? Dome lights still work. Everything still works. Just no map lights

Make sure all three screws that go into the head liner are going into their respective spots. Theres a ground, one for the dome light, and one for the map lights. If one of those isnt right, it can cause that. There is a fuse and I cannot remember which it is. Ive just had the head liner down in a lot of PennDOT trucks here and usually its because one of the screws isnt going into the right spot.

No the fuse is under the dash. I just can't remember what all is on it. The only things above the headliner are the wire and the "receptacles" the screws go into to power the lights. Glad it was a simple fix.

Usually when you put the screw in the wrong hole in the headliner it does blow the fuse. That's how I know about that fuse haha.
